Report - Singapore, Indian wedding
The most striking thing, when you arrive in Singapore, is like many worlds can live side by another, in one state, in one city.
walk across the city, strolling through the colonial district, you'll feel like going back in time, at the time of the English colonies, including the Victoria Theatre and Concert Hall and Parliament House, or when you see men in white uniforms gleaming in the sun sunset while sipping a drink on the terrace of the Padang, where the open field overlooking the Singapore Cricket Club
Besides the Singapore River and Boat Quay, rushing mighty skyscrapers of the business district, modernissini, vivid, and over again ... the calm of Chinatown, the Chinese district, with its ancient temples in wood, low pastel-colored houses.
... and then .... Arab Street with the majestic Sultan Mosque, ending in Little India ... where you feel walking in India in Serangoon Road, between the women dressed in their elegant and colorful saris.
Attend an Indian wedding in the temple of Sri Srinivasa Perumal is undoubtedly an exciting and full of charm. The ceremony, a memorable one, with the groom before .. his wife, then ... in a swirl of flames, flowers, colors, smells and smiles ....

Reportage - Botswana, Okavango Delta



There is a river that instead of pouring all his strength into the sea, flows into the desert, forming a maze of branches in the African desert: the Okavango Delta.
The main courses are run through with spears flat: it is easy to see an elephant that runs through "the road" while speeding on the canals, more dangerous to be close to a hippo .
Later, when the water becomes even lower, continue on mokoro typical wooden canoes in the Delta, among the reeds, with only the sound of silence, broken by the sound of the oar in the water. Typical of the area will watch micro frogs or birds' nests.
In the quiet of the sunset you may well find the fishermen, smiling, little else until we walk through the lower branches of this river in the desert ..

... and if you want to keep on dreaming after sunset, enjoy a fabulous lodge in the middle of the Delta where, sleeping in luxurious tented camps, dine by candlelight, silver cutlery and crystal glasses ..

Reportage Seychelles


A Silhouette can be reached only by helicopter, that's what you say at the time of booking. But when lying on the beach, in front of your bungalow, one of only twelve bungalows on the island, you'll see a merchant vessel to stop in front of the reef and then landed people on one of the few boats on the island, you will understand that it is not .
Mervelles and his sisters came to Silhouette way, by boat from Mahe to visit her grandmother who still lives on the island, while they have left the island to be with their small parents, to live in Mahé.
Silhouette, the third largest island of the Seychelles, is home to only 130 inhabitants, only one resort with 12 bungalows and a South African zoologist.
The Silhouette Island Lodge has been run for years by Mrs. Ornella that will make you feel at home: fresh fish and delicious recipes every day, so many stories on the island and its guests, so much care in helping you fill your days proposing the mountain trekking, boat trips, diving, offshore fishing, or just a walk to see the herd of giant tortoises of the zoologist, who will explain everything about his plan.
Professor Gerlach South Africa, studied at Oxford and Silhouette moved to deal with the breeding project of a species of giant tortoises that were believed extinct. Go find it, will tell you all about his project, will tell you about the turtles born under his care and show you the eggs hatch and are ready and create a new cycle ... You'll be amazed!
The low density of the island is also given by its shape: a large mountain in the center surrounded by beaches and coves where you log on with a more or less difficult trek through the dense vegetation, or more quickly by sea leaving by boat from the village .
The village offers the essentials: a school, an infirmary, a supermarket open two days a week and accessible only to the inhabitants of the island ......... and here its magical!
